Our state-of-the-art welding and fabrication workshop is run to industry standards and includes specialist facilities for MIG, TIG and MMA, Oxyacetylene, gas and plasma cutting.

The workshop provides outstanding facilities for our students, including industry standard and specific equipment to help them develop hand fitting skills including measurements, marking out, cutting and forming of metals.
The hub provides industry standard training to apprentices, school leavers and adult learners, enabling them to learn skills and techniques that are widely used in the industry, how to use the equipment correctly and safely within a safe and secure environment.
Sunderland College also provides training and development for employers and their employees.
Our students learn practical skills through their academic learning, then putting this knowledge into practical activities in a safe place without the pressures put on them in a real-work environment.
The workshop also helps them develop employability skills to succeed their chosen industry.
